Summary
This study investigates the short-term physiological effects of pressure rise time modulation during volume-guaranteed ventilation in neonates. Pressure rise time is an adjustable parameter that influences how quickly inspiratory pressure reaches the target level during mechanical ventilation. In this study, different pressure rise time settings will be applied during volume-guaranteed ventilation, and their effects on respiratory parameters, gas exchange, and patient-ventilator interaction will be evaluated. The aim is to determine whether modulation of pressure rise time has measurable short-term physiological effects in ventilated neonates and to identify optimal ventilator settings that may improve respiratory support.
Detailed description
Mechanical ventilation is frequently required in neonatal intensive care units, particularly for preterm infants with respiratory distress. Volume-guaranteed ventilation is commonly used because it helps maintain stable tidal volumes while minimizing ventilator-induced lung injury. Pressure rise time is a ventilator parameter that determines how quickly inspiratory pressure reaches the target level at the beginning of each breath. Alterations in pressure rise time may influence inspiratory flow characteristics, patient-ventilator synchrony, and overall respiratory mechanics. However, limited data are available regarding the short-term physiological effects of pressure rise time modulation during volume-guaranteed ventilation in neonates. The objective of this study is to evaluate the short-term physiological responses to different pressure rise time settings during volume-guaranteed ventilation in neonates receiving respiratory support in the neonatal intensive care unit. Respiratory parameters, ventilator measurements, and gas exchange indicators will be monitored while sequentially applying different pressure rise time settings. The findings of this study may contribute to a better understanding of ventilator parameter optimization in neonatal respiratory care and may help guide clinicians in selecting ventilator settings that improve patient-ventilator interaction and respiratory stability.
